Thirty Students Earn Canada’s Largest Leadership-Based Scholarships for Master’s Studies

Aspiring leaders in AI, bioengineering, cosmology, rehabilitation, robotics, and urban planning are among the newly selected McCall MacBain Scholars at McGill

Nineteen Canadians and 11 international students will receive Canada’s largest leadership-based scholarship for master’s and professional studies, forming the sixth cohort of McCall MacBain Scholars at McGill. Established with a historic $200-million gift in 2019, the scholarship covers tuition and fees, living expenses, mentorship, coaching, and a leadership program.

Applicants this year came from more than 2,300 universities worldwide. Of those, 280 advanced to first-round interviews held in October and November 2025. Then, 91 finalists were invited to attend interviews in Montreal in March.

The international students hail from 11 different countries, including first-time representation from Jamaica, Japan, Jordan, and Peru. The Canadian students come from 17 cities and towns in eight provinces. See the full list of scholars here.
